Neighborhood Heating Fund – Temporary Reopening
The Neighborhood Heating Fund (NHF) — administered and funded by National Grid — has reopened for a limited time to support eligible customers.
Emergency Grants Available
$200 for National Grid heating customers
$100 for NYC cooking-gas customers (Brooklyn, Queens, Staten Island)
Who Is Eligible?
National Grid customers enrolled in the Energy Affordability Program, with at least $1 in arrears
Federal employees, contractors, and active-duty military affected by the shutdown, with at least $1 in arrears
Please Note: Grants issued during this temporary period will NOT count toward next season’s one-grant limit.
Required Documents
Photo ID for all household members
One month of income proof
Most recent National Grid bill
